Step 1: Set Clear, Achievable Goals

The first step in improving focus is to set clear, achievable goals. Without clear goals, it’s easy to get lost in the chaos of the game, constantly jumping from one thing to the next without a sense of direction. By identifying specific objectives for your gameplay, you can sharpen your focus on what truly matters.

Defining Short-term and Long-term Goals

Short-term goals are tasks you can achieve within a single session, such as improving a certain skill or mastering a particular game mechanic. Long-term goals might include becoming a top-tier player in your game of choice or winning a specific tournament. Both types of goals are essential, but short-term goals provide immediate tasks that improve focus during gameplay. A strategy like this helps guide you in the right direction, avoiding aimless wandering in the game.

Step 2: Break Down Strategies into Manageable Tasks

Once you have your goals set, it’s important to break down your strategies into manageable tasks. Trying to handle everything at once can cause mental overload and diminish your focus. The key is to compartmentalize your game strategy into smaller, actionable steps.

How Breaking Down Tasks Helps in Focus

By focusing on one aspect at a time—be it mastering a skill, understanding the game’s mechanics, or managing in-game resources—you reduce the cognitive load on your brain, making it easier to concentrate on the task at hand. Breaking tasks into smaller units prevents overwhelm and helps you stay laser-focused on improving one element at a time. Prioritizing Tasks for Maximum Impact

Prioritizing tasks ensures that you’re working on the most important elements first. For example, you may choose to improve your teamwork skills before moving on to perfecting your individual gameplay. This approach helps ensure that you’re always tackling the most critical areas, giving you the focus needed to succeed in-game.


Step 3: Practice Mindfulness for Focused Play

Incorporating mindfulness into your gaming routine can make a huge difference in your ability to maintain focus. Mindfulness is a practice where you train your brain to focus on the present moment, eliminating distractions and sharpening your concentration.

The Role of Mindfulness in Reducing Distractions

During intense gameplay, distractions can derail your focus. Whether it’s external noise, stress, or negative thoughts, these distractions can lead to mistakes and a loss of momentum. Benefits of Meditation for Better Performance

Even a few minutes of meditation before or during a gaming session can lead to improved focus. Regular meditation trains the brain to ignore irrelevant stimuli and zone in on the task at hand, which is invaluable in high-pressure gaming situations. It’s a great way to prevent mental fatigue and maintain peak performance levels throughout your session.

Step 4: Develop a Balanced Routine

A balanced routine is crucial for maintaining focus over long gaming sessions. It’s not just about practicing endlessly; it’s about giving your mind and body time to recharge.

Combining Practice with Relaxation

Focus can only be sustained for so long before burnout sets in. That’s why it’s important to develop a routine that combines practice with relaxation. Taking breaks, stretching, and engaging in non-gaming activities can help refresh your mind, allowing you to return to the game with renewed focus. Step 5: Track Progress and Adjust Strategies

Tracking your progress and adjusting your strategies is essential for continual improvement. Regularly evaluating your performance allows you to see what works and what needs adjustment.

Monitoring Success and Tweaking Strategies

Whether you’re keeping a gaming journal or using performance tracking software, monitoring your progress will give you insight into your growth and highlight areas for improvement.
